Ji Sun Yoon is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Ji Sun Yoon has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 604 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 8 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 6 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 6 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Ji Sun Yoon's work include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ies (8 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(5 papers) and Lignin and Wood Chemistry (4 papers). Ji Sun Yoon is often cited by papers focused on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ies (8 papers), Catalytic Processes in Materials Science (5 papers) and Lignin and Wood Chemistry (4 papers). Ji Sun Yoon collaborates with scholars based in South Korea and United States. Ji Sun Yoon's co-authors include Dong Jin Suh, Jeong‐Myeong Ha, Jae-Wook Choi, Young-Kwon Park, Young‐Woong Suh, Dong Won Hwang, Youngmin Kim, Ho‐Jeong Chae, Hyunjoo Lee and Jae-Wook Choi and has published in prestigious journals such as Applied Catalysis B: Environmental, Catalysis Today and Applied Catalysis A General.
